Originally Posted by whoosh
I have a Trek Clyde that uses a Nexus 7. I'm not sure if it's the weight of the bike or the nexus hub, but this has to be the most sluggish bike I ever rode. I heard the Nexus 8 is more efficient, but don't really know first hand.

I have an older Nexus 7 on my Surly,and a current Nexus 8 on my Milano. The 8 does have less drag than the 7,and the roller brake works better. I do like the 7's thumb shifter much better and the 8's grip shift,though.
